Transaction 156f66dead1136b1f83bebcccc840554e24eb9c7be5c9fd6418e1dbe88902f1d
1 Input
1 Output
-
156f66dead1136b1f83bebcccc840554e24eb9c7be5c9fd6418e1dbe88902f1d:0
- value
- 13598939
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ae21eb84847df05ba7a2ea024ad333d8a0806211 OP_EQUAL
- address
- 3HZk8iyZJZCsPWgU1DqeMhBnU1KbNKrUfu